Self storage units have become increasingly popular in recent years, offering a convenient solution for individuals and businesses with limited space. There is a growing trend though towards using self storage for long-term storage needs, as opposed to just short-term solutions. Long-term storage can be useful for many situations, but it also comes with some challenges.
Once you have decided that long-term storage is the solution to your storage needs, here are some advantages and disadvantages to take into account.

There are some disadvantages to long-term self storage. So before committing to such an arrangement here are some of them that are worth your consideration.
- While storage units can be cost-effective, the expenses can add up over the long term. Monthly rental fees, insurance, and potential administrative costs might strain your budget and become a burden to you, especially if your financial situation changes.
- Deterioration of your belongings can be a worry. Any items or belongings stored long-term are susceptible to dust, mould, and mildew, especially if the unit lacks proper climate control. Extreme temperatures and humidity can cause irreparable damage to furniture, electronics, documents, and other sensitive items. There’s no guarantee against natural disasters like floods or fires, which could wipe out your possessions entirely.
- Another disadvantage is the hassle and time involved in packing and moving items in and out of the storage unit. Initially, you might organise your items meticulously, but over time, accessing something specific could become a daunting task. The effort and time spent searching through packed boxes and rearranging items can be frustrating and exhausting.
- Storing items for a long time can lead to a disconnection from your possessions. You might forget what you have in storage, leading to unnecessary purchases when you could have used something you already own. Sentimental items, if left untouched for years, might lose their emotional value as well. Before opting for long-term storage, it is worth considering alternative options like downsizing, donating, or selling items you don’t need, which might be a more sustainable and cost-effective approach in the long run.
